Abstract The Vanda is the second most important commercial orchid after the Dendrobium. There are many species and hybrids, making it difficult to classify by morphology and easily confused. High annealing temperature-random amplified polymorphic DNA (HAT-RAPD) technique was used to identify 12 samples of Vanda. The total 72 random primer were screened and 30 primers could be used for DNA amplification. 18 primers were selected and used to analyze all the DNA samples. Total 211 bands were detected, of which 206 were gave different DNA fingerprinting and all cultivars were clearly differentiated by using 14primers. A dendrogram constructed based on polymorphic bands showed genetic similarities among Vanda each cultivar with similarity coefficients ranging 0.37-0.69. The HAT-RAPD markers developed can be used to identify Vanda cultivar and plan to breeding program.
